
SINGAPORE : Mainboard-listed construction group Tiong Seng Holdings has won a S$192 million contract from the Housing and Development Board (HDB) for the construction of Waterway Terraces in Punggol West.
The building contract includes construction of electrical substations, car parks, a mini-market and ancillary shops, an education centre, child care centre, residents' community centre, student care centre, a green rain garden, linkways and related civil engineering works, the company said.
The 1,072-unit Waterway Terraces forms part of HDB's three projects launched in June 2010, and is an award-winning "First Waterfront Housing" project situated along the Punggol Waterway.
The project is designed with eco-friendly features in line with HDB's plans to develop Punggol into an eco-town.
Waterway Terraces has already been conferred the Green Mark (Platinum) Award for its eco features.
Tiong Seng said works on the project will commence in April 2011 and is expected to be completed by September 2014.
